Exemplo n.º 1
0
 void CGME.IEngineListener.Act(CGME.EngineEvent ee, CGME.CGObject source, CGME.CGObject param1, CGME.CGObject param2)
 {
     switch (ee)
     {
     case CGME.EngineEvent.TransferChild:
         TransferObjects(param1, param2);
         break;
     }
 }
Exemplo n.º 2
0
        void CGME.IEngineListener.Act(CGME.EngineEvent ee, CGME.CGObject source, CGME.CGObject param1, CGME.CGObject param2)
        {
            switch (ee)
            {
            case CGME.EngineEvent.AddChild:
                break;

            case CGME.EngineEvent.AddResource:
                AddChild(param1, "Resource");
                break;
            }
        }
Exemplo n.º 3
0
        void CGME.IEngineListener.Act(CGME.EngineEvent ee, CGME.CGObject source, CGME.CGObject param1, CGME.CGObject param2)
        {
            switch (ee)
            {
            case CGME.EngineEvent.SetId:
                ID = param1.Id;
                break;

            case CGME.EngineEvent.ModifyResource:
                view.Update();
                break;
            }
        }
Exemplo n.º 4
0
        void CGME.IEngineListener.Act(CGME.EngineEvent ee, CGME.CGObject source, CGME.CGObject param1, CGME.CGObject param2)
        {
            switch (ee)
            {
            case CGME.EngineEvent.SetId:
                ID = param1.Id;
                break;

            case CGME.EngineEvent.AddResource:
                AddChild(param1, "Resource");
                break;

            case CGME.EngineEvent.BufferSelect:
                renderer.material.color = Color.gray;
                break;


            case CGME.EngineEvent.BufferRemove:
                renderer.material.color = Color.white;
                break;
            }
        }
Exemplo n.º 5
0
//		void Start(){
//			RegisterCards();
//			RegisterResources();
//			SetListener ();
//
//		}

        void CGME.IEngineListener.Act(CGME.EngineEvent ee, CGME.CGObject source, CGME.CGObject param1, CGME.CGObject param2)
        {
            switch (ee)
            {
            case CGME.EngineEvent.SetId:
                ID = param1.Id;
                break;

//			case CGME.EngineEvent.AddChild:
//				//AddChild (param1,"Card");
//				break;
//			case CGME.EngineEvent.TransferChild:
//				//RemoveChild (param1);
//				break;
            case CGME.EngineEvent.AddResource:
                AddChild(param1, "Resource");
                break;

            case CGME.EngineEvent.UpdateChildren:
                UpdateChildren();
                break;
            }
        }